“I just don’t get it. First of all, I’m months away from my due date, not even close this time,” Paytas, 36, said on the April 22 episode of her Just Trish podcast. (Her due date is in July.) “He’s not even part of the British monarchy. Is it just any influential person that dies who gets reincarnated as my baby?”
Pope Francis, the leader of the Catholic Church since 2013, passed away at age 88 after suffering a cerebral stroke, leading to a coma and “irreversible cardiocirculatory collapse,” as confirmed by the Vatican.

“Honestly, I don’t get it,” Paytas continued, responding to the rumors about her unborn baby being Pope Francis. “If King Charles [III] had died, I’d be like, ‘OK.’ But the Pope is pretty far removed from Queen Elizabeth [II]. I don’t understand why my womb is supposedly carrying all these souls.”
Podcast cohost Oscar Gracey explained that the theory likely stems from the death of a “historic person of power” coinciding with Paytas being pregnant, causing people to connect the two events.
“So my baby is going to absorb that?” Paytas questioned, jokingly pointing out that Pope Francis passed away at her favorite number, 88.
While Paytas and her husband, Moses Hacmon, have not revealed the sex of their baby, Gracey joked that if the baby is a boy, they’ll be unable to escape the “baby Pope” rumors.
“If it’s a boy, I guess so. I guess we’re naming it … Pope isn’t a bad name,” Paytas laughed. “There are also girls named Francis, so we could have a girl named Pope Francis. My dad’s name is Francis, so I’ll take Pope, I guess. That’s better than Charles.”
Laughing at the absurdity of the situation, Paytas added, “I just don’t know how that happens. How is that actually going into my … how do I absorb it? I guess I’ve been manifesting that. Gosh, I’m so powerful.”
When Hacmon mentioned that reincarnation is believed to occur within a 49-day window, Paytas noted that her due date falls outside of that timeframe.
“Sorry, y’all. I wish the Pope could have hung in there a little longer,” she joked. “Maybe I’ll go into labor early. We’ll see. Please no … but I’ll let you know if I start feeling a little holier.”
In March, Paytas revealed that she and Hacmon are expecting their third child, announcing, “MAMMA MIA! HERE WE GO AGAIN! BABY #3 COMING JULY 2025 .”
The theory that Paytas’ children are reincarnations of famous historical figures began when her previous pregnancies coincided with significant events: Queen Elizabeth II’s death in 2022 and King Charles’ cancer diagnosis in early 2024. Paytas and Hacmon welcomed their daughter, Malibu Barbie, in September 2022, and their son, Elvis, in June 2024.
In a February 2024 TikTok, Paytas admitted, “I get the meme of it all. I was able to lean into the Queen Elizabeth one a little bit, but it also terrifies me that people believe in it enough.”
